few points
1, this city was in it's heyday on a level comparable to London, Paris, Dresden,... so whilst it is perhaps the best preserved medieval city in northern europe it represents a window into a major medieval city

it did fall on harder times during the early modern age, losing it's rights in favor of Antwerp after revolting against Maximilian von habsburg, however it remained significant in it's own right, it did mean that buildings that may otherwise have been torn down and replaced were left intact

even Bruges has not survived fully unscaved but it is a must see,
